Jess started her career at TechRadar, covering news and hardware reviews.Microsoft has intervened to stop Windows 11 users with LG monitors from being bombarded with annoying McAfee trial pop-ups. The LG Monitor App Installer is distributed through Microsoft’s official Windows distribution process, which included McAfee as an option. McAfee will be installed only if a user actively chooses to proceed with the installation and provides consent.
